Description
Our Sauvignon Blanc is generous in style with an abundance of ripe granadilla, green fig and grapefruit aromas. The palate is rich and opulent, layered with ripe tropical fruit and underlining minerality, typical of the Banhoek Valley. The wine is gently structured, with ripe acid providing balance and length.
Vinification
Due to the steep incline and soil variations of the Sauvignon Blanc vineyard, harvesting commenced in three separate stages, to ensure the grapes were at their optimum ripeness. The grapes were handpicked and stored in a cold room for 3 days before crushing and de-stemming. The free run juice was fermented in stainless steel tanks.
Soil | Oakleaf and Tukulu |
Aspect | North to North East |
Elevations | 410 m-510 m above sea level |
Total Hectare | 0.90 ha |
Rootstock | Richter 99 and 101 |
Alcohol | 13% |
Residual Sugar | 2.3 g/L |
Total Acidity | 6.4 g/L |
pH | 3.35 |
Wine of Origin | Banghoek, Stellenbosch, South Africa |
Winemaker | Ronell Wiid |
Release Date | 1 February 2014 |
